钟二网络头像

钟二网络

探索SQL查询技巧、Linux系统运维以及Web开发前沿技术,提供一站式的学习体验

  • 文章92531
  • 阅读1273238
首页 Web 正文内容

web登陆功能实现数据库

钟逸 Web 2024-08-08 23:45:46 35

随着互联网技术的飞速发展,网站已成为企业和个人必不可少的信息发布平台。网站的用户登录功能是网站运营过程中至关重要的一环,通过用户登录,网站可以实现用户身份识别、个性化定制、内容管理等功能。因此,建立一个健全可靠的web登陆功能实现数据库是提供高质量用户体验的关键。

数据库设计

web登陆功能实现数据库的设计应遵循以下原则:安全性、完整性、可用性。数据库应采用加密技术对用户密码进行保护,防止用户信息泄露;应具备数据备份机制,确保数据安全;应采用分布式架构,提高数据库系统的可用性。

数据库的表结构应包括:用户表、登录日志表。用户表存储用户信息,如用户名、密码、邮箱、注册时间等。登录日志表记录用户登录信息,如登录时间、登录IP地址等。

web登陆功能实现

web登陆功能的实现主要包括用户注册、用户登录、用户注销三个步骤。用户注册时,系统会验证用户输入的用户名和密码,并将其存储到用户表中。用户登录时,系统会将用户输入的用户名和密码与数据库中的数据进行匹配,如果匹配成功,则允许用户登录。用户注销时,系统会清空用户会话信息,并记录用户注销信息到登录日志表中。

数据库优化

为了提高web登陆功能实现数据库的性能,可以采用以下优化措施:创建索引、优化查询语句、使用缓存技术。创建索引可以加快数据检索速度,优化查询语句可以减少数据库服务器的开销,使用缓存技术可以减少数据库的I/O操作。通过这些优化措施,可以显著提升数据库的性能,满足web登陆功能的并发访问要求。

建立一个健全可靠的web登陆功能实现数据库对于提供高质量的用户体验至关重要。通过合理的设计、优化和维护,可以确保数据库的安全性、完整性、可用性和性能,从而为网站的平稳运行和用户满意度提供有力保障。

文章目录
    搜索